Carbohydrates are a crucial macronutrient that provides our bodies with the energy needed for various physiological processes. When consumed, carbohydrates are broken down into glucose, which is then converted into ATP (adenosine triphosphate) – the primary energy currency of our cells. This process, known as glycolysis, fuels essential bodily functions such as muscle contractions, nerve signaling, and cellular metabolism. Understanding Carbohydrates: Types and Sources
Carbohydrates are broadly categorized into simple and complex carbohydrates. Simple carbohydrates, or sugars, are quickly absorbed by the body and can be found in foods such as fruits, milk, and sweetened beverages. Complex carbohydrates, on the other hand, consist of longer chains of sugar molecules and are found in foods like whole grains, legumes, and vegetables. These take longer to digest and provide a more sustained energy release.
Examples of Carbohydrate Sources
- Simple Carbohydrates: Table sugar, honey, fruit juices, and candies.
- Complex Carbohydrates: Brown rice, oats, quinoa, sweet potatoes, and beans.
To expand on this, consider the glycemic index (GI), which ranks carbohydrates on a scale from 0 to 100 based on how quickly they raise blood sugar levels. Foods with a low GI are absorbed more slowly and provide a gradual rise in blood sugar, making them a better option for sustained energy.

The Role of Carbohydrates in Energy Production
Carbohydrates play a vital role in sustaining physical activity and exercise performance. During periods of high-intensity exercise, the body relies on stored glycogen – the storage form of glucose in muscles and the liver – to meet energy demands. Consuming adequate carbohydrates before, during, and after exercise helps optimize glycogen stores and supports performance, endurance, and recovery.
Practical Tips for Athletes
- Pre-Exercise Meal: Consume a meal rich in carbohydrates about 3-4 hours before exercise. Opt for whole grains, fruits, and vegetables to provide sustained energy.
- During Exercise: For activities lasting more than an hour, consider consuming easy-to-digest carbohydrates like sports drinks or energy gels.
- Post-Exercise Recovery: Replenish glycogen stores with a mix of carbohydrates and protein within two hours after exercise. A smoothie with fruit and yogurt can be an effective choice.
Athletes often use a strategy called carbohydrate loading before endurance events like marathons. This involves increasing carbohydrate intake a few days before the event to maximize glycogen stores. However, it’s important to practice this strategy during training to understand its effects on your body.
Carbohydrates and Brain Function
Furthermore, carbohydrates are the brain’s preferred energy source. The brain utilizes approximately 20% of the body’s energy, with glucose being its primary fuel. Insufficient carbohydrate intake can lead to cognitive impairment, mood changes, and reduced mental clarity.

The Role of Carbohydrates in Overall Health
In addition to energy production, carbohydrates provide essential nutrients such as fiber, vitamins, and minerals. Fiber, a type of carbohydrate found in plant-based foods, supports digestive health, regulates blood sugar levels, and helps maintain a healthy weight. Whole grains, fruits, vegetables, and legumes are excellent sources of complex carbohydrates that offer a myriad of health benefits.
Health Benefits of Fiber
- Digestive Health: Fiber adds bulk to the stool and promotes regular bowel movements, reducing the risk of constipation.
- Heart Health: Soluble fiber can help lower cholesterol levels, reducing the risk of heart disease.
- Blood Sugar Control: Fiber slows the absorption of sugar, aiding in blood sugar regulation.
Fiber also plays a role in feeding beneficial gut bacteria, which are essential for a healthy digestive system. A diverse gut microbiota has been linked to improved immune function and overall health.
Common Carbohydrate Myths Debunked
Despite their importance, carbohydrates often get a bad rap, especially in the context of weight loss and dieting. Here, we’ll debunk some common myths:
- Myth 1: Carbs Cause Weight Gain: Weight gain is primarily a result of consuming more calories than your body needs, regardless of the macronutrient source. Balancing carbohydrate intake with physical activity is key.
- Myth 2: All Carbs Are the Same: Not all carbohydrates are created equal. Complex carbohydrates provide more nutrients and are absorbed more slowly than simple carbohydrates, leading to more sustained energy.
- Myth 3: Low-Carb Diets Are the Best for Everyone: While some may benefit from a low-carb diet, especially those with insulin sensitivity issues, most people thrive on a balanced intake of carbohydrates.
Balancing Carbohydrate Intake
Balanced carbohydrate intake is essential for overall health and should be part of a well-rounded diet that includes a variety of nutrient-rich foods. The Dietary Guidelines for Americans recommend that 45% to 65% of total daily calories come from carbohydrates.

Carbohydrates for Diabetics
Managing carbohydrate intake is crucial for people with diabetes. Focus on complex carbohydrates with a low glycemic index to help control blood sugar levels. Foods like whole grains, legumes, and non-starchy vegetables are excellent choices. Regular monitoring of blood sugar levels and working with a healthcare provider or dietitian can help tailor carbohydrate intake to individual needs.

Innovative Carbohydrate Sources
As food technology advances, new carbohydrate sources are emerging to meet the needs of diverse diets. For example, resistant starches and modified fibers are being developed to enhance the nutritional profile of processed foods. These innovations aim to provide the benefits of fiber while reducing the caloric impact of foods.
